Характеристики детали (API версия 2): различия между версиями

Материал из UniqTrade API
Перейти к навигации Перейти к поиску
(Отметить эту версию для перевода)
 
Строка 1: Строка 1:
<languages/>
<languages/>
<translate>
<translate>
<!--T:6-->
Для отримання характеристик деталі по ідентифікатору потрібно відправляти наступний запит:
Для отримання характеристик деталі по ідентифікатору потрібно відправляти наступний запит:
<pre>
<pre>
Строка 13: Строка 14:
В результаті ви отримаєте одну із наступних відповідей:
В результаті ви отримаєте одну із наступних відповідей:


== Товар не знайдено ==
== Товар не знайдено == <!--T:7-->


<!--T:8-->
* Status Code: 404 OK
* Status Code: 404 OK
* Body:
* Body:
Строка 24: Строка 26:
</pre>
</pre>


== Помилка аутентифікації ==
== Помилка аутентифікації == <!--T:9-->


<!--T:10-->
Можливі відповіді API при помилці аутентифікації приведено в розділі [[Special:MyLanguage/Ошибка аутентификации (API версия 2)|Помилка аутентифікації]]
Можливі відповіді API при помилці аутентифікації приведено в розділі [[Special:MyLanguage/Ошибка аутентификации (API версия 2)|Помилка аутентифікації]]


== Товар знайдено ==<!--T:5-->
== Товар знайдено == <!--T:5-->


<!--T:11-->
* Status Code: 200 OK
* Status Code: 200 OK
* Body:
* Body:

Текущая версия на 11:08, 21 февраля 2024

Другие языки:
русский • ‎українська

Для отримання характеристик деталі по ідентифікатору потрібно відправляти наступний запит:

GET https://order24-api.utr.ua/api/characteristics/{detail_id}

де:
{detail_id} - id деталі (може бути отримано, наприклад, із результату пошуку елементу масива details поле id)
додав при цьому в headers

Authorization: Bearer eyJ0eXAiOiJKV1Q...

Де в Authorization після ключового слова Bearer потрібно передати отриманий при проходженні аутентифікації token
В результаті ви отримаєте одну із наступних відповідей:

Товар не знайдено

  • Status Code: 404 OK
  • Body:
{
    "code": 404,
    "message": "Detail ... not found."
}

Помилка аутентифікації

Можливі відповіді API при помилці аутентифікації приведено в розділі Помилка аутентифікації

Товар знайдено

  • Status Code: 200 OK
  • Body:
[
  {
    "attribute": {
      "name": "Виконання фільтра",
      "title": "Виконання фільтра",
      "priority": 0
    },
    "value": "Фільтр для накручування"
  },
...
]